Gathering Your Culinary Arsenal: Ingredients for Slow Cooker Honey Soy Chicken
Protein Power: Chicken Selection Tips
Use boneless, skinless chicken thighs or breasts for this recipe. Thighs stay moister and are often more flavorful.
The Saucy Symphony: Honey Soy Sauce Essentials
- 1.5 – 2 pounds boneless, skinless chicken thighs or breasts
- 1/2 cup soy sauce (use low sodium if you prefer)
- 1/4 cup honey
- 2 tablespoons rice vinegar
- 1 tablespoon sesame oil
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 teaspoon grated fresh ginger
- 1/4 teaspoon black pepper
Aromatic Accents: Fresh Herbs and Spices
- For garnish (optional): sliced green onions, sesame seeds
- For thickening (optional): 1 tablespoon cornstarch mixed with 2 tablespoons water
The Easy Path to Deliciousness: Step-by-Step Instructions
How to Make Slow Cooker Honey Soy Chicken
This recipe is simple and uses common kitchen tools.
Prep Like a Pro: Chicken Preparation and Marinade (Optional)
You can trim any excess fat from the chicken. Pat the chicken dry with paper towels. You can marinate the chicken in the sauce mixture for 30 minutes to overnight in the refrigerator if you like, but it is not required.
Slow Cooking Magic: The Set-It-and-Forget-It Process
- Place the chicken in the bottom of your slow cooker.
- In a medium bowl, whisk together the soy sauce, honey, rice vinegar, sesame oil, minced garlic, grated ginger, and black pepper.
- Pour the sauce mixture over the chicken in the slow cooker.
- Cover and cook on low for 3-4 hours or on high for 2-3 hours, or until the chicken is cooked through and tender. The cooking time varies depending on your slow cooker and the size of your chicken pieces.
The Grand Finale: Finishing Touches and Thickening the Sauce
- Once the chicken is cooked, remove it from the slow cooker and shred it with two forks or cut it into pieces.
- If you want a thicker sauce, pour the liquid from the slow cooker into a small saucepan. Bring to a simmer over medium heat. In a small bowl, mix the cornstarch and water to create a slurry. Whisk the slurry into the simmering sauce. Cook, stirring constantly, until the sauce thickens to your desired consistency.
- Return the shredded chicken to the thickened sauce in the slow cooker or serve it separately with the sauce.
Elevating Your Meal: Serving Suggestions
How to Serve Slow Cooker Honey Soy Chicken
Classic Pairings: Rice and Noodles
Serve the honey soy chicken over steamed white rice, brown rice, or your favorite noodles.
Vibrant Veggies: Steamed, Roasted, or Stir-Fried
Pair it with steamed broccoli, roasted asparagus, or a quick stir-fry of bell peppers and snap peas for a complete meal.
Garnishes Galore: Fresh Herbs and Sesame Seeds
Garnish with sliced green onions and a sprinkle of sesame seeds before serving for added flavor and color.
Get Creative: Variations and Customizations
Heat It Up: Spicy Slow Cooker Honey Soy Chicken
Add a pinch of red pepper flakes or a dash of sriracha to the sauce mixture for a spicy kick.
Veggie Boost: Adding More Goodness
Add chopped bell peppers, carrots, or broccoli florets to the slow cooker during the last hour of cooking for extra vegetables.
Dietary Delights: Gluten-Free and Low-Sodium Options
Use gluten-free tamari instead of soy sauce for a gluten-free version. Choose low-sodium soy sauce to reduce the sodium content.
Expert Tips for Slow Cooker Honey Soy Chicken Success
Tips to Make Slow Cooker Honey Soy Chicken
Don’t Overcrowd the Pot: Even Cooking is Key
Make sure not to overfill your slow cooker. This ensures even cooking and prevents the chicken from steaming instead of simmering in the sauce.
The Art of the Sear: Enhancing Flavor (Optional)
For deeper flavor, you can quickly sear the chicken pieces in a hot pan with a little oil before adding them to the slow cooker. This step is optional but adds a nice browned crust.
Storage and Reheating: Enjoying Leftovers
How to Store Slow Cooker Honey Soy Chicken
Store any leftover chicken and sauce in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3-4 days.
Reheat gently in the microwave or on the stovetop until warmed through.
Frequently Asked Questions About Slow Cooker Honey Soy Chicken
Can I use frozen chicken for this Slow Cooker Honey Soy Chicken recipe?
Yes, you can use frozen chicken, but it will increase the cooking time. Make sure the chicken reaches a safe internal temperature of 165°F.
How long does Slow Cooker Honey Soy Chicken last in the refrigerator?
It lasts for 3-4 days when stored in an airtight container in the refrigerator.
What can I do if my Slow Cooker Honey Soy Chicken sauce is too thin?
You can thicken the sauce by creating a cornstarch slurry (1 tablespoon cornstarch mixed with 2 tablespoons water) and whisking it into the hot sauce after removing the chicken, as described in the instructions.
